Описание: Titration: Radioactive Waste, Princeton, & the Navajo Nation is a short animated film that explores how Princeton has directly contributed to nuclear research with destructive consequences for Native communities. The film focuses on Nathaniel Furman (1892-1965), a Princeton professor of chemistry who was involved in the Manhattan Project and the creation of the atomic bomb. His work on nuclear science and technology supported uranium mining and purification for weapons use and contributed to radioactive waste contamination in the Navajo Nation, which has had incredibly detrimental impacts on Navajo environmental and human health. Titration is produced in collaboration between Native students at Princeton and Twiddle Productions in Hawai’i. It is part of a larger project on how Princeton directly and indirectly has contributed to nuclear weapons programs with enduring destructive consequences on Native communities.
